学习编程是一个系统且需要持续努力的过程。以下是一些建议,可以帮助编程师有效地学习:
选择合适的编程语言
根据你的兴趣和目标选择一门编程语言。例如,Python适合初学者,Java和C++则适合更高级的应用开发。
学习基础知识
掌握编程语言的基础知识,包括语法、数据结构、算法和面向对象编程等。这些知识是构建编程逻辑和算法的基础。
使用IDE
学习使用集成开发环境(IDE),如Visual Studio、IntelliJ IDEA或PyCharm。IDE可以提高编写代码的效率,并提供调试工具。
多做项目
通过实际项目来应用所学知识,这有助于提高编程能力和解决问题的能力。可以从简单的项目开始,逐步挑战更复杂的项目。
参与社交编程
加入编程社区,与其他编程爱好者交流和分享经验。这可以提供互助学习和实践的机会,同时也能扩展你的人际网络。
平衡学习
保持学习的平衡,避免过度疲劳。可以通过定期休息、设置学习目标和进度来保持学习的效率和动力。
学习算法
学习并掌握常用的算法和数据结构,这有助于编写更高效、更优雅的代码。
持续学习
编程是一项不断发展的技能,持续学习和实践非常重要。保持对新技术和编程语言的了解,并通过完成实际项目来提升自己的编程能力。
反思和总结
在学习过程中,定期反思和总结自己的学习方法和经验,找出自己的不足并改进。
建立耐心
编程需要时间和耐心,不要气馁。通过坚持不懈的努力和实践,你将逐渐掌握编程的技能。
通过以上步骤,你可以逐步提升自己的编程能力,并在编程领域取得更好的成就。